As many of us car enthuasits have found out, it's very hard to make a show or a track car and still be able to drive it to work everyday. Well, I have come across good luck a couple of monthes ago, and aquired a project neon for really low price. the body is terrible, and after tightening a bolt down on the torque conveter the car ran fine. What more could you ask for in a project car? We have many ideas. Some have been started, others are being planned. So far we've chopped the top a total of three inches and layed the back window down. We are widening the back quarter panels right now by 3 inches and then we will move to flaring the front out by 3 inches. We are wanting to do something radical to the doors as well. My dad wants to put suicide doors on it. I want to put true lambo doors on it, or reverse the lambo door design, and make the open backwards. Any oppions would be great!

We are begining to also experiment with a supercharger idea. We are wanting to take a supercharger out of a buick. My dad wants to build up the current 2.0L with forged internals, I want to get a 2.4L and put srt-4 internals in it and run that, any suggestions to help break that stalemate would be appreciated! All of the projects that i was working on with the other car is going to be done to this car. The computer is ready to go in and is now awating a car. It will control engine and media. The full console has had to be changed, as with the top being changed nobody can sit back there. I'm not tall (5'9") and i had to bend my neck to fit in there. So my plan is to now mold my own seats and use the back of those as part of the box, and then build the foward part of the console and now custom dash to match the need of gauges and electronics.
